Toto Wolff says the upgrades being introduced at Monaco “won’t be a silver bullet” and he warns Mercedes needs “to be careful not to draw too many conclusions from this one event”.

This weekend Mercedes will finally reveal its big upgrade package for the W14. The upgrade will include a revised front suspension, bodywork and floor.

Ahead of the race weekend, Toto warns the team’s performance at the unique Monaco street circuit should not be taken as a final verdict on the upgrades.

“We need to be careful not to draw too many conclusions from this one event,” Wolff said.

“We are introducing the first step in a new development direction. It won’t be a silver bullet. From my experience, they do not exist in our sport.

“We hope that it gives the drivers a more stable and predictable platform. Then we can build on that in the weeks and months ahead.

“F1 is tough competition and a meritocracy. We are not where we want to be but there’s no sense of entitlement.

“It’s just about hard work to get us to the front,” the Austrian concluded.
